Memorandum Circular No. 08, Series of 2003
Memorandum Circular No. 08
Series of 2003
TO : All Concerned
RE
: Request to Require Lawyers to Indicate in the
Pleading Their Number in the Roll of Attorneys.
Pursuant
to Section 8, Rule VI, Part VII of the 2002 POEA Rules and Regulations
Governing the Recruitment and Employment of Land-based Overseas
Workers, the following Resolution of the Supreme Court En Banc dated 12
November 2002 is hereby adopted to govern lawyer's appearances in
proceedings brought before the Administration:
"The
Court Resolved upon recommendation of the Office of the Bar Confidant,
to GRANT the request of the Board of Governors of the Integrated Bar of
the Philippines and the Sangguniang Panlalawigan of llocos Norte to
require all lawyers to indicate their Roll of Attorneys Number in all
papers or pleadings submitted to the various judicial or quasi-judicial
bodies in addition to the requirement of indicating the current
Professional Tax Receipt (PTR) and the IBP Official Receipt or Life
Member Number."
This Circular shall take effect immediately.
For strict compliance.
ROSALINDA DIMAPILIS-BALDOZ
Administrator
10 March 2003
